HyperOS 3.1 global update optimizes performance and brings new AI features to 70 devices

The Chinese technology giant has started the massive distribution of its latest user interface, covering a vast list of equipment from its main lines and subsidiaries. The software package began to be gradually made available for around 70 different models, covering smartphones and tablets from the Xiaomi, Redmi and Poco families, with the aim of unifying the ecosystem experience and delivering significant visual improvements.

The implementation process began in the Asian market in January this year and follows a staggered schedule that will reach global users in the coming weeks. The manufacturer’s strategy aims to guarantee the stability of the system before a massive launch in all territories where the brand has an official presence, ensuring that any flaws are corrected before global expansion.

The changes introduced in this version focus on raising usability standards, with emphasis on the integration of advanced tools and the devices’ haptic feedback. Entre The main new features confirmed by the company for this compilation include the deep optimization of algorithms aimed at saving battery and the implementation of new system animations, which promise to be more fluid and responsive to the user’s touch.

In addition to infrastructure improvements, the update brings the native integration of artificial intelligence resources, which begin to operate more organically within the operating system. Houve also a complete redesign of essential applications for everyday use, such as the Galeria photo application and the Tempo application, which received cleaner and more functional interfaces.

Visual enhancements and AI features

The new version of the operating system brings crucial changes to the visual architecture, promising more organic navigation and less prone to crashes. Transitioning between screens and opening applications has been redesigned to create a sense of continuity, eliminating stuttering reported in previous versions. The company reinforces that fluidity in daily use was one of the priorities in developing the code.

In addition to aesthetics, artificial intelligence plays a central role in the operation of devices, processing complex tasks directly on the hardware, without the need for constant connection to the cloud. The system now manages notifications more intelligently and suggests contextual actions based on user behavior, in addition to facilitating connection with third-party accessories, such as wireless headphones, through quick pairing protocols.

Customization has also been expanded, allowing owners to modify the lock screen more freely. The interface incorporates functionalities similar to a “dynamic island”, allowing quick access to media controls and system alerts directly at the top of the screen, integrating with the front camera design.

Distribution schedule and priorities

The update calendar follows a chess logic, prioritizing the most recent devices with more robust hardware to receive the news first hand. Test and stable versions began circulating in high-end models at China at the end of January, serving as a basis for final adjustments before international expansion.

In the global market, the expectation is that update notifications via OTA (Over-The-Air) will appear on devices throughout the first half of this year. The Xiaomi 15 and 14 line tops the priority list, followed by premium intermediate models that will undergo internal battery testing to ensure compatibility.

The manufacturer maintains an open feedback channel with the community to monitor the stability of the software. Caso critical bugs are detected, the schedule may undergo occasional changes, ensuring that the final result is not harmed by security breaches or excessive energy consumption.

List of compatible devices and flagships

The list of eligible devices encompasses a significant number of products launched in the last two years, reaffirming the brand’s commitment to long-term support. The numbered series, which represent the company’s premium segment, receive full treatment, including all AI features that require more powerful processors.

Models from the Xiaomi 15 family, including the Pro and Ultra variants, along with the Xiaomi 14 line, are the first to run the new system. Previous generation Dispositivos, like the Xiaomi 13 series and specific variants like the 13T Pro, have also been confirmed and will receive optimizations suited to their respective chipsets.

In the large screen segment, tablets have not been forgotten. The Xiaomi Pad 7 and its Pro versions gained an adapted interface with a focus on productivity and multitasking, taking advantage of the extra display space to improve the workflow.

Inclusion of Poco models and Redmi tablets

The subsidiary Poco, known for its focus on performance and cost-benefit, also integrates the update program with several popular models. The highlight is the F line: the new Poco F7 and F7 Pro receive special attention in optimizing games and thermal management during intense use sessions.

The brand’s intermediate lines, such as the X7 series, will also be covered, maintaining feature parity with more expensive devices. The unification strategy ensures that users at different price points have access to the same connectivity and visual customization tools.

Tablets like the Redmi Pad Pro and Poco Pad gained specific features to improve interconnectivity. The update improves file transfer between cell phones and tablets, in addition to reducing latency in screen mirroring, making it easier to use the integrated ecosystem.

Technical infrastructure and base Android

HyperOS 3.1 is built on different foundations depending on the device’s hardware: in the most recent models, it uses Android 16, taking advantage of the new Google architecture. Já for older devices, the interface is applied over Android 15, maintaining the visual identity and most resources, but respecting processing limitations.

“Super OTA” technology was implemented, which aims to make future updates more agile, fragmenting data packages so that download and installation occur more quickly. RAM management has also been rewritten to better handle multiple applications open simultaneously.

Security remains a fundamental pillar, with protection patches integrated into the core package. Xiaomi ensures that data processing for AI functions occurs with layers of encryption to protect the privacy of user information.

Continuous monitoring and expansion

The company continues to monitor the performance of version 3.1 through automatic reports and feedback on official forums. The goal is to cover all 70 planned models by mid-2026, adjusting the software according to the needs of each specific region.

Users can check update availability manually through the system settings menu. Recomenda Make sure the device is charged more than 50% before starting the installation process to avoid interruptions.
